Output 421ed44f68006f1423248024fda8fcbe5e299e63dd455d904fc7ad2078ec91fa: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ab08558537c8b2b2bd2d332f3eefdbe4238b234 OP_EQUAL
address
3MdLhFN8Kaq7wxZKT8Y4hPEMJtyVQsCaw3
transaction
421ed44f68006f1423248024fda8fcbe5e299e63dd455d904fc7ad2078ec91fa
spent
true